Position Title: Warehouse & Box Truck Driver (non CDL)

Position Location: Uxbridge, MA

Position Schedule: 7:00am - 3:30pm, Monday through Friday 

Compensation: $20.00 - $23/hour 

(Compensation depends on skills, knowledge, education, and experience)   


Position Snapshot: The Warehouse & Box Truck Driver (non CDL) is responsible for safely transporting materials, components, finished goods, and supplies between the Uxbridge facility and the external warehouse in Lincoln, RI while safely operating a Box Truck. This role supports daily warehouse and production operations by loading and unloading materials, maintaining accurate inventory movement, following safety procedures, and ensuring the company vehicle is operated and maintained in a safe and reliable condition following DOT regulations. This role is also responsible for performing general warehouse duties including picking, packing, and inventory handling, amongst other duties assigned. 


About you: You are a dependable and safety-conscious team player who takes pride in getting the job done right. You enjoy a mix of driving and hands-on warehouse work and understand the importance of accuracy, organization, and reliability. With a positive attitude and flexible mindset, you're always willing to support the team and adapt to changing business needs.


A day in the life: 

  • Stage, load, unload, and transport finished goods, raw materials, components, and supplies in support of warehouse and production operations.
  • Safely drive the company box truck between the external warehouse and production facility, following all DOT regulations, state & local traffic laws, company policies, and safety requirements.
  • Deliver components, materials, and finished product between the Logistics Center, external warehouse, and production floor to support daily business needs.
  • Receive, move, store, and replenish materials from the dock through receiving, inventory storage, kitting, and assembly areas
  • Perform warehouse duties when not driving; pick, kit, and prepare materials for movement to production in accordance with work orders, inventory requirements, and established procedures.
  • Stock, organize, and maintain warehouse inventory to ensure materials are stored accurately, safely, and in designated locations.
  • Assist with cycle counts and inventory verification activities to support accurate inventory records.
  • Inspect materials for visible damage during receiving, storage, and movement; report discrepancies, damage, or quality concerns as needed.
  • Safely operate forklifts, electric lifts, pallet jacks, and other material handling equipment safely and in accordance with company procedures.
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e warehouse environment by following standard operating procedures, housekeeping standards, and safety protocols.
  • Support business needs by remaining flexible and assisting with projects or other duties as assigned.

Requirements

What you will need: 

  • 3+ years of experience in warehouse operations, including material handling and inventory movement
  • 2+ years of experience operating a box truck; valid DOT medical card required 
  • High school diploma or GED required
  • Valid driver's license and current DOT medical card required
  • Clean driving record and ability to pass a motor vehicle record (MVR) check 
  • Basic computer skills required; previous SAP experience preferred
  • Ability to use material handling equipment; Forklift certification preferred
  • Strong attention to detail with the ability to accurately move, track, and verify materials.
  • Ability to regularly lift up to 50 pounds and perform physical warehouse duties, including lifting, carrying, pushing, pulling, climbing and reaching
  • Demonstrated ability to work independently and as part of a team in a fast-paced warehouse environment

About us: Lenze is a global manufacturer of electrical and mechanical drives, motion control and automation technology - offering products, drive solutions, complete automation systems, and engineering services and tools from one single source. Our products can be found in many industries, including automotive, packaging, material handling and logistics, robotics, and industrial equipment (pumps/fans). 


A global network of distributors and representatives makes Lenze Americas perfectly positioned to meet the motion control needs of customers worldwide. Lenze Americas, the American subsidiary of Lenze SE of Germany, is headquartered in Uxbridge, Massachusetts; corporate global headquarters are in Hamelin, Germany.
